Martin Mungia Obituary

Our beloved husband, father, grandfather, great-grandfather, brother and friend Martin C. Mungia, went to be in the arms of his Heavenly Father on Friday December 27, 2024 at the age of 86. Martin was born on November 12, 1937 in Nuevo León, Mexico. He is the son of Cosme and Delfina (Casanova) Mungia. Martin received his education in Texas. On December 28, 1959 he married the love of his life, Estella Moya in Edinburg, TX. The Mungia Family moved to Sunnyside, WA in 1993. Martin worked for various farmers in the Yakima Valley during his working career. He was also a faithful member of the evangelical church La Cosecha in Sunnyside, WA. Martin loved to work in his yard and garden, but most of all he cherished his relationship with his Lord and Savior and spending time with his family.

Martin is survived by his wife of 67 years, Estella Mungia, one son Martin Mungia Jr. both of Sunnyside, WA. He is also survived by two grandchildren Clarisa Mungia and Jdren Mungia, one great-grandchild, Janiya Yanez and brother Jose Mungia. He is preceded in death by his parents, one grandson Joshua “Nate” Mungia, and sister Irene Ozuna.
